    Diretrizes para o design de soluções computacionais cientes da sustentabilidade
    (Universidade Federal de São Carlos, 2018-12-21) Oliveira, Renata Rodrigues de; Neris, Vânia Paula de Almeida; https://lattes.cnpq.br/0268728255033469; https://lattes.cnpq.br/3249075063685172
    Sustainability is a subject that has gained visibility through international discussions and concern for the future. When talking about sustainability, it must be understood in terms of both environmental and social and economic aspects, emphasizing its scope. Computational solutions are consumer goods and herefore it is the responsibility of the software and hardware industry, as well as its designers and developers, to reflect and act so that computer solutions are aware of sustainability issues. The literature exposes everal works in the line of sustainable design, authors such as Blevis, Baranauskas and Fallman discuss the theme, however few are dealing with sustainability in design, and in particular computing is still in the first steps. Therefore, a set of recommendations was formalized to guide the designers of computational solutions in the creation of these solutions, so that the aspects of sustainability in design are already considered. The methodology adopted includes bibliographical studies, a questionnaire on the subject applied to the computer community, a diagram of affinities and a look at other areas of knowledge that already have consolidated methods on sustainability; such as ISO standards; for the construction of the guidelines. After creation, the guidelines were applied to the academic and business scenario. The evaluation of the resulting solutions occurred by one method; the product of a master’s degree dissertation in the same area of study, and the evaluation of three experts by the guidelines applied, which was satisfactory and generally changed the opinion of the people who participated in the study. With the help of guidelines, it is possible to think about how to design sustainable solutions that respect the continuity of life.

    Ensino de química para alunos com deficiência visual: investigando a percepção de professores sobre o processo de conceitualização
    (Universidade Federal de São Carlos, 2018-12-21) Molena, Juliane Cristina; Veraszto, Estéfano Vizconde; https://lattes.cnpq.br/6253673132956358; https://lattes.cnpq.br/1228689202250812
    This paper identifies the perceptions of chemistry teachers working in high school in regular classrooms and teachers in initial formation regarding the process of conceptualization in Chemistry by students with visual impairment The process of conceptualization refers to the act or effect of conceptualizing, that is, the formation of a concept based on the specificity of Chemistry as Science. Several papers report on the great challenges of teaching concepts and scientific phenomena for students with visual impairment, but they are directed to the teaching of Physics, existing a lack of proposals of teaching chemistry for this public, in an inclusive reality. The data were obtained through questionnaires with closed and open questions, wich was made available both printed and online and counted on the collaboration of 168 informants, who were separated into three groups, being: 73 professors graduated in chemistry; 70 teachers in initial training who were pursuing a degree in chemistry; and 25 with other formations. The data were analyzed by mixed methodology (qualitative and quantitative) using Content Analysis, with the aid of NVivo software, through categorization of responses. The quantitative analysis was performed with the IRAMUTEQ software, using Textual Statistical Analysis, with the method of analysis of Hierarchical Descending Classification (CHD) and analysis by similarity. The results showed that most of the participants believe that it is possible to teach concepts and chemical phenomena to students with visual impairment, but pointed out difficulties that go through this process, such as: the need of teacher training; elaboration of special resources, necessary methodologies to meet needs, working conditions of teachers, experimental adaptations, in which, often, phenomena are explained from visual observations, and application of the 3 dimensions of the specificity of the teaching of Chemistry, being the theoretical, phenomenological and representational levels.
